Nope. Naso's grow so freakin fast, it wouldn't be fair to the fish. Plus your existing tang would terrorize the hell out of it I would guess.

If you don't plan on keeping the Naso for too long, why get him in the first place? Also 90 gallons is too small for a Naso. IMO, they require a 8ft tank or bigger, plus in a 90 gallon tank I recommend only one of the smaller tang species.
